Global Cloud Digital Video Recorder (DVR) MarketNEW YORK, Nov. 25, 2015 /PRNewswire/ -- Key Findings -Content rights remain a key business and technical issue Scalability, cross-platform compatibility, and cost-efficiency are other challenges Copy protection laws, which in most jurisdictions require one copy of content to be stored per consumer in the cloud, are a key driver for cloud DVR revenue -Recent advances in technology that allow just-in-time transcoders to work with moderate storage resources are improving affordability as compared to just-in-time packaging systems That said, cost and complexity are still key challenges Monetization of replayed content is also an elusive goal for now Maintaining quality of experience (QoE) in the face of network congestion and concerns related to handling infrastructure such as volume of storage, also remain critical issues -On the bright side, cloud DVR provides decisive return on investment (RoI) fairly quickly by reducing the need for expensive set top boxes with large hard drives This, in turn, reduces costly truck rolls and repair costs, and curbs subscriber churn while increasing viewership numbers, particularly in the sought after - age group Read the full report: http://www.reportlinker.com/p03419436-summary/view-report.html About Reportlinker ReportLinker is an award-winning market research solution.
